Review
The Polaris Phoenix 200 2014 is a versatile and reliable ATV that offers an exceptional riding experience for both beginners and experienced riders. With its 196cc air-cooled engine, continuously variable transmission, and electric start system, the Phoenix 200 delivers smooth and consistent power delivery for a thrilling ride on any terrain. Its rugged design, including dual A-arm front suspension and swingarm rear suspension, ensures superior handling and stability, while the front and rear drum brakes provide reliable stopping power when needed. Furthermore, the Polaris Phoenix 200 2014 comes equipped with convenient features such as a digital instrument cluster, comfortable seating for long rides, and a front storage compartment for carrying essentials. Its affordable price point makes it an attractive option for those looking to enter the world of off-road riding without breaking the bank. Overall, the Polaris Phoenix 200 2014 is a well-rounded ATV that offers a perfect balance of performance, durability, and value for riders of all skill levels.

Alternatives

⚖️ Comparison & Competition

  • Honda TRX250X
  • The Honda TRX250X is a reliable and versatile sport ATV with a 229cc engine, suitable for riders of all skill levels. It offers a comfortable ride and excellent handling on various terrains.
  • Yamaha Raptor 250
  • The Yamaha Raptor 250 is a lightweight and nimble sport ATV powered by a 249cc engine. It is known for its smooth power delivery and agility, making it a fun option for off-road adventures.
  • Suzuki QuadSport Z90
  • The Suzuki Quadsport Z90 is a youth ATV designed for younger riders, featuring a 90cc engine and automatic transmission for easy operation. It offers a safe and controlled riding experience for beginners.
  • Kawasaki KFX90
  • The Kawasaki KFX90 is another youth ATV option with a 89cc engine and electric start for convenience. It has a sporty design and adjustable throttle limiter to accommodate riders as they gain experience.
  • Can-Am DS 250
  • The Can-am DS 250 is a sport ATV suitable for riders transitioning from youth to adult models. It is powered by a 249cc engine and features a comfortable riding position, making it a versatile choice for recreational use
